Bt_crocus_pocus_2 Pssssssst. What the "F" is a Boot-onnière anyway?

Oh darling, I am SO glad you asked.  A Boot-onnière is a charming bouquet of vintage and modern buttons, baubles and beads that has been permanently nestled inside of a reclaimed toy boot.  If Barbie could only see what's been done with her favorite go-go!  Each Boot-onnière sports a sturdy pinback so that you can easily dress up your ensemble.  Even the sorriest lapel will become a fashion frenzy with a Boot-onnière pinned upon it.

Each Boot-onnière is utterly and completely one of a kind.  Though we may duplicate color schemes, the final product will never be the same twice.

Jello_magnets_2_3 Michelle and I nearly died from giddiness while making these things.  This is a small spattering of the mass of Jello Mold magnets we created last week.  These were soooooo fun. I can't wait for round 2.  Unfortunately, that round will have to wait until we get some more molds.  Apparently, resin is a tad unkind to candy molds. Good thing we made a gabillion of these while we had the chance! Now that we've started this resin craze, all I can think about is what else I can permanently encase in its merciless transparent clutches.  I've seen candy in resin before, and it is pretty damn cute. But what else will live forever inside plastic? Pickle cross sections perhaps?
